I've lived here on the 10th floor for almost two years now. We have heard a mouse in the walls several times and seen one twice. We have since taped up all holes into our apartment and have not had a problem since. Never seen any bugs or cockroaches.


I live on the 20th floor and just found a dead mouse in my bathroom closet. I have a cat, so hopefully it'll keep any others away.


I'm so surprised that I'm seeing 50 Stephanie St on this site...I lived there from 2004-mid 2010 and never had any problems. One summer there were moths in the kitchen but that was because of open food in the cupboards, and it was fumigated within a week. Never saw mice, bedbugs, or a single roach. Guess I was lucky.


Just moved into this apartment (3rd floor) and the first hour I was there unpacking I saw a cockroach. The following week saw some every day. Got them to put poison to kill them in my kitchen and have been finding them dead around my kitchen. I've put everything in containers and keeping the kitchen clean and haven't seen any for the past week. Hopefully it worked. January 2nd, 2011: I have a friend that lives on the 2nd floor of 50 Stephanie Street. Her apartment is infested with cockroaches and other weird looking bugs. They come out of the cracks in the baseboard, the plugs in the wall, and the taps in the sink. She has tried to use chemicals from the hardware store to kill the bugs but they always seem to come back. My friend says she had mice in the summer of 2010 but she hasn't seen any bedbugs.

At least two apartments were badly infected with bedbugs. It started in one apartment, and spread to the second when the tenant (who were friends) visited each other.

One of the apartments was treated, and they got rid of the bedbugs. The second one, the tenant did not notify the landlords because he didn't want to be exposed to all of the chemicals.

My boyfriend and I haven't come across bedbugs in our apartment yet (on the 20th floor) but there are definitely cockroaches in the building. We have seen two come out of our bathroom sink within the last few months but the problem hasn't continued since we taped up all the holes in the walls.


2004-2005: 23rd floor Apartment was badly infested by the time I found out what was going on. I got rid of all beds, bedding and sofas, and also had the place sprayed. I moved shortly thereafter so I cannot state the effectiveness of the pesticide. Apt manager stated that they had not had reports of bed bugs for 2 years
